Commit message (Collapse) | Author | Age | Files | Lines | |
---|---|---|---|---|---|
* | Bug #334319 - Don't call config.backup_changes("FEATURES") because it's | Zac Medico | 2010-08-24 | 1 | -2/+0 |
| | | | | | no longer needed and it causes problems with environment overrides of FEATURES. | ||||
* | Remove deprecated destroot argument from dblink.isowner() call. | Zac Medico | 2010-08-22 | 1 | -1/+1 |
| | |||||
* | Add a wrapper around config.features that provides the following | Zac Medico | 2010-08-21 | 1 | -4/+0 |
| | | | | | | | | | | | | | | | | enhancements: * The FEATURES variable is automatically synchronized upon modification. * Modifications result in a permanent override that will cause the change to propagate to the incremental stacking mechanism in config.regenerate(). This eliminates the need to call config.backup_changes() when FEATURES is modified, since any overrides are guaranteed to persist despite calls to config.reset(). This allows cleanup of all code that overrides FEATURES, and also allows config.regenerate() to stack FEATURES such that special cases are not needed for package.env handling inside config.setcpv(). | ||||
* | Update docs, comments, and messages to refer to make.globals in | Zac Medico | 2010-08-19 | 1 | -3/+5 |
| | | | | /usr/share/portage/config/ instead of /etc/make.globals. | ||||
* | Bug #315615 - Use EbuildIpcDaemon to implement has_version and best_version. | Zac Medico | 2010-08-13 | 1 | -0/+2 |
| | | | | | This provides performance benefits and also avoids permissions issues with FEATURES=userpriv. | ||||
* | portage.dep._dep_check_strict: Unused, removed | Sebastian Luther | 2010-08-10 | 1 | -9/+5 |
| | |||||
* | Fix typo in comment. | Arfrever Frehtes Taifersar Arahesis | 2010-08-06 | 1 | -1/+1 |
| | |||||
* | In action_unmerge(), create a Schuduler instance for calls to unmerge(), | Zac Medico | 2010-08-06 | 1 | -6/+17 |
| | | | | | in order to cause redirection of ebuild phase output to logs as required for options such as --quiet. | ||||
* | Use ValueError.args since direct indexing of ValueError is not | Zac Medico | 2010-08-05 | 1 | -1/+1 |
| | | | | supported in python3, as reported in bug 241132, commment #4. | ||||
* | Always use shlex_split() to split CONFIG_PROTECT{,_MASK}. | Zac Medico | 2010-07-31 | 1 | -1/+2 |
| | |||||
* | Add a --package-moves[=n] option that can be used to control the | Zac Medico | 2010-07-28 | 1 | -1/+2 |
| | | | | | "Performing Global Updates" routine. This option is enabled by default. | ||||
* | Fix calc_depclean() to skip the topological sort code when there's | Zac Medico | 2010-07-28 | 1 | -1/+1 |
| | | | | nothing selected for removal. | ||||
* | Allow the --depclean library consumer check to be disabled by | Zac Medico | 2010-07-26 | 1 | -2/+3 |
| | | | | --depclean-lib-check=n. | ||||
* | Use writemsg_stdout instead of print, for unicode safety. | Zac Medico | 2010-07-11 | 1 | -7/+7 |
| | |||||
* | Fix possible bugs recently introduced in --info version sorting logic. | Zac Medico | 2010-07-11 | 1 | -5/+22 |
| | |||||
* | Fix emerge --info breakage for python-3.x (cmp usage). | Zac Medico | 2010-07-11 | 1 | -2/+2 |
| | |||||
* | emerge --info: show package names for providing packages | Sebastian Luther | 2010-07-11 | 1 | -6/+15 |
| | |||||
* | Bug #327507 - Drop privileges when retrieving server timestamp file and | Zac Medico | 2010-07-09 | 1 | -1/+9 |
| | | | | | FEATURES=usersync is enabled. This means that the uid of the temporary timestamp file needs to be temporarily adjusted. | ||||
* | emerge --info: Print repo names for packages not from $PORTDIR | Sebastian Luther | 2010-07-08 | 1 | -11/+21 |
| | |||||
* | --deselect: Print "would remove" instead of "removing" if --pretend is given | Sebastian Luther | 2010-06-27 | 1 | -2/+6 |
| | |||||
* | Make --deselect handle all cases of atoms/sets on the cmd line and in @world ↵ | Sebastian Luther | 2010-06-27 | 1 | -2/+4 |
| | | | | (bug 325591) | ||||
* | Bug #325505: Fix UnicodeEncodeError in _emerge.actions.action_info(). | Arfrever Frehtes Taifersar Arahesis | 2010-06-25 | 1 | -1/+4 |
| | |||||
* | dev-util/cvs is now dev-vcs/cvs | Jonathan Callen | 2010-06-18 | 1 | -1/+1 |
| | |||||
* | Make --deselect work for sets (bug 268798) | Sebastian Luther | 2010-05-27 | 1 | -12/+18 |
| | |||||
* | Allow running pkg_info on non-installed packages | Sebastian Luther | 2010-03-31 | 1 | -18/+87 |
| | |||||
* | If portage.VERSION == HEAD then use a proxy to lazily call git describe --tags | Zac Medico | 2010-03-27 | 1 | -1/+2 |
| | | | | if it's accessed. | ||||
* | Remove all svn $Id keywords. | Zac Medico | 2010-03-24 | 1 | -1/+0 |
| | |||||
* | Add support for displaying profile listed in make.profile/parent when | Zac Medico | 2010-03-09 | 1 | -9/+28 |
| | | | | | | | make.profile is not a symlink. The first parent with a path inside $PORTDIR is displayed. svn path=/main/trunk/; revision=15787 | ||||
* | Disable PORTAGE_SYNC_STALE warnings when --usepkgonly is enabled. | Zac Medico | 2010-03-08 | 1 | -1/+2 |
| | | | | svn path=/main/trunk/; revision=15769 | ||||
* | Produce a warning message if the timestamp of the portage tree is more than | Zac Medico | 2010-03-08 | 1 | -0/+3 |
| | | | | | | | 30 days old, and make it adjustable via the PORTAGE_SYNC_STALE variable. Thanks to Ned Ludd <solar@g.o> for the most of this code. svn path=/main/trunk/; revision=15756 | ||||
* | Add a --quiet-unmerge-warn option to disable the warning message that's shown | Zac Medico | 2010-02-28 | 1 | -1/+3 |
| | | | | | | | prior to --unmerge actions. Thanks to Thomas Sachau <tommy@gentoo.org> for the suggestion. svn path=/main/trunk/; revision=15486 | ||||
* | Move portage._global_updates to a submodule. | Zac Medico | 2010-02-27 | 1 | -1/+2 |
| | | | | svn path=/main/trunk/; revision=15475 | ||||
* | Move dep_expand and cpv_expand into portage.dbapi submodules. | Zac Medico | 2010-02-25 | 1 | -1/+2 |
| | | | | svn path=/main/trunk/; revision=15460 | ||||
* | Bug #268724 - Show a warning message for --unmerge operations and suggest | Zac Medico | 2010-02-19 | 1 | -0/+9 |
| | | | | | | --depclean <atom> instead. svn path=/main/trunk/; revision=15393 | ||||
* | Bug #300388 - Fix terminal handling code to so term codes aren't sent when | Zac Medico | 2010-01-11 | 1 | -3/+6 |
| | | | | | | TERM=dumb. svn path=/main/trunk/; revision=15191 | ||||
* | When integer mtime is desired, use stat_obj[stat.ST_MTIME] instead of the | Zac Medico | 2009-12-21 | 1 | -1/+1 |
| | | | | | | float st_mtime in order to avoid rounding *up* in some rare cases. svn path=/main/trunk/; revision=15125 | ||||
* | In calc_depclean(), load the FakeVartree before using it. This fixes | Zac Medico | 2009-11-27 | 1 | -1/+1 |
| | | | | | | | a regression which causes incomplete graph creation (since r14773). Thanks to Vlastimil Babka <caster@g.o> for reporting. svn path=/main/trunk/; revision=14899 | ||||
* | Bug #291200 - Make --quiet-build set PORTAGE_QUIET=1, so that --unmerge is | Zac Medico | 2009-11-14 | 1 | -1/+1 |
| | | | | | | quiet. svn path=/main/trunk/; revision=14821 | ||||
* | Bug #292664 - Show ACCEPT_LICENSE in emerge --info. | Zac Medico | 2009-11-11 | 1 | -1/+2 |
| | | | | svn path=/main/trunk/; revision=14814 | ||||
* | Bug #278336 - Use adjust_config to set PORTAGE_QUIET when the config is | Zac Medico | 2009-11-09 | 1 | -0/+9 |
| | | | | | | | reloaded after sync, so that PORTAGE_QUIET is set when the post_sync script is executed. svn path=/main/trunk/; revision=14805 | ||||
* | Decode git output in _emerge.actions.git_sync_timestamps() for bug #291790. | Arfrever Frehtes Taifersar Arahesis | 2009-11-04 | 1 | -1/+2 |
| | | | | svn path=/main/trunk/; revision=14777 | ||||
* | Bug #134466 - Add a --ask-enter-invalid option. When used together with the | Zac Medico | 2009-10-24 | 1 | -5/+11 |
| | | | | | | | --ask option, interpret a single "Enter" key press as invalid input. This helps prevent accidental acceptance of the first choice. svn path=/main/trunk/; revision=14710 | ||||
* | Factor out duplicate "These are the packages that would be merged", | Zac Medico | 2009-10-23 | 1 | -46/+1 |
| | | | | | | "Calculating dependencies", and spinner cleanup code. svn path=/main/trunk/; revision=14704 | ||||
* | Add a --unordered-display option for use with --tree. This allows the display | Zac Medico | 2009-10-23 | 1 | -2/+8 |
| | | | | | | | to be optimized differently since the merge order is not preserved. Thanks to Sebastian Mingramm (few) for the initial patch. svn path=/main/trunk/; revision=14703 | ||||
* | Add support for display of nested sets in --depclean and --prune reverse | Zac Medico | 2009-10-19 | 1 | -37/+43 |
| | | | | | | | dependency output. This also fixes a bug from the 'selected' set changes which could cause the system set to be disregarded in some cases. svn path=/main/trunk/; revision=14680 | ||||
* | Call config._init_dirs() from emerge so that it's not called every time | Zac Medico | 2009-10-18 | 1 | -0/+1 |
| | | | | | | the portage api is imported. svn path=/main/trunk/; revision=14631 | ||||
* | Bug #266454 - Make @world an all-inclusive set once again, like it was prior | Zac Medico | 2009-10-16 | 1 | -7/+7 |
| | | | | | | | | to portage-2.2_rc* releases. In addition to @system, @world now includes a @selected set which represents user-selected "world" packages and sets that saved in /var/lib/portage/world{,sets}. svn path=/main/trunk/; revision=14614 | ||||
* | Remove soname_cache inside calc_depclean() since LinkageMap caches that | Zac Medico | 2009-10-16 | 1 | -5/+1 |
| | | | | | | already. svn path=/main/trunk/; revision=14613 | ||||
* | When --depclean pulls in the provider of a library because of installed | Zac Medico | 2009-10-14 | 1 | -1/+8 |
| | | | | | | consumers, display the soname(s) of the consumed libraries. svn path=/main/trunk/; revision=14599 | ||||
* | Handle AUTOCLEAN and NOCOLOR case insensitivity inside config. | Zac Medico | 2009-10-09 | 1 | -8/+0 |
| | | | | svn path=/main/trunk/; revision=14528 |